Legal Issues
- 1 Whether employees of BHALCO are entitled to absorption in JHALCO without foregoing claims to unpaid salaries
- 2 Responsibility for arrears of salaries after state reorganisation
- 3 Correctness and enforcement of prior interim orders regarding employee absorption
Ratio Decidendi
Directions for absorption, arrears and liability must be considered by Jharkhand High Court; misleading submissions and curtailment of employees without justification criticized; enforcement of prior order would not serve purpose through contempt; final determination of absorption and salary arrears deferred to High Court. Liability for arrears rests with State of Bihar as per Central Government order.
Court Disposition
Interim Application disposed of; appeal disposed of
Orders
- High Court of Jharkhand directed to dispose writ petition at earliest, preferably in six weeks.
- Managing Directors of BHALCO and JHALCO and Secretaries of Bihar and Jharkhand to meet within one month, assess salary arrears liability and report to High Court.
